Core Skills Analysis

Mathematics

  • The student engaged in counting resources as they collected blocks, enhancing their number recognition skills.
  • By allocating space effectively while building structures, they developed an understanding of basic geometry and spatial awareness.
  • The student experienced addition and subtraction while managing resources, learning to calculate how many blocks are needed for their builds.
  • Through crafting and combining different materials, the student practiced problem-solving skills essential for mathematical reasoning.

Science

  • The student explored different biomes, thus learning about various ecosystems and the types of plants and animals that inhabit them.
  • By experimenting with building materials, the student investigated the properties of matter, comparing solidity and fluidity in their creations.
  • The game provided opportunities for the student to see the importance of sustainability, such as planting trees to get more wood.
  • The student observed weather patterns within the game (like day and night), emphasizing the concept of cycles in nature.

Social Studies

  • While collaborating with peers, the student learned about teamwork and community building, fostering communication and negotiation skills.
  • The game required exploration of different cultures represented in various Minecraft worlds, enhancing their awareness of diversity.
  • The student experienced role-playing scenarios, which introduced them to concepts of governance and societal organization as they managed resources.
  • By creating their own villages, the student developed an understanding of public spaces and how communities function.

Art

  • The student expressed creativity by designing unique structures and landscapes, enhancing their aesthetic appreciation.
  • Through color selection and block choices, the student learned about color theory and composition in a digital medium.
  • The game encouraged experimentation, allowing the student to explore different artistic styles in their creations.
  • The act of building and crafting in-game fostered an understanding of three-dimensional art and its application.

Tips

To further enhance the child's learning experience with Minecraft, parents and teachers could integrate math challenges related to resource management. Implementing science experiments that relate to the ecosystems within the game can deepen their understanding of nature. Additionally, encouraging collaborative projects will help build their social skills and awareness of different cultures. Setting creative themes for construction can also improve their artistic expression, guiding them in a more structured way in their creative explorations.
